Question: Jennifer wrote: I’ve been dying my hair for most of my life or at least for the past ten years. I’ve never had any trouble bouncing around from color to color but sometimes the colors just won’t stay in. I think it’s because my hair is over processed and I was wondering if there was anyway that I could make my hair retain the dye longer or keep my hair in a good condition. What do you suggest?

 

Answer: Hi Jennifer Thanks for your e-mail. Your assumption about your hairs inability to retain color because it is over processed is correct!

 

When hair is porous, the molecular structure of the hair is broke sought of speak and its tenacity is weakened. Protein based conditioners are great for restoring porosity in the hair and will help get your hair back to good shape accepting of color.

 

If the hair in good condition, comb the color through the ends thoroughly and let it process for 20 minutes, if the hair is porous from color, perming bleaching, the color can usually be revived by the use of pre-pigmentation, color baths or a semi-permanent rinse. These are also good for in between processes.

 

A great way to help maintain your new color is keeping your Ph-balance in check. Shampoos and conditioners made especially for colored hair aid in this quest.
